Dayton Hudson Foundation

The Dayton Hudson Foundation, now known as the Target Foundation, is a charitable organization established by the company that owns Target stores. Its purpose is to support community programs focused on education, youth development, and other social causes. The Foundation provides grants and resources to nonprofits, schools, and community groups to promote positive growth and opportunities in the areas where Target operates. It strives to make a meaningful impact by investing in initiatives that improve lives and strengthen communities.
